Transaction 56d581c6a524cbd51763d66f008c08e8abcdea73a082e6e99ae59c2a9a2c78b1

block
30b3ad27f76ae246689aeb9a5e6344ef48567f3c26bf36102f9b035b48d8f185

1 Input

23 Outputs